Seats 9 A&B on 777 to NRT-are they iffy?
Seat Guru gives them a caution because of close promimity to bathrooms. However, it looks like on the seating chart they have a lot of extra leg room which could be important if I am in a window and needing to get up and cross over when my spouse has the lieflat angled seats fully extended and is in the aisle seat. Am thinking about choosing them, but wanted to get the feedback of people that fly a lot of biz class on the 777

All NGBC seats on a given type have the same amount of legroom. I'll echo PresRDC's sentiments, which are that the loos are not so close as to present a noticeable bother.

We flew in those seats last year ORD-NRT and enjoyed them. The only seat difference we noticed was the thicker seat beat due to the airbag in it.
